<p>What is a Back Porch?</p>

<hr>

<p>A back porch is normally an outdoor structure connected to the back of a home. Unlike a standard deck, a back porch may be screened in or open, offering varying degrees of direct exposure to the components. The potential benefits of a back porch include:</p>
<ul><li><strong>Enhanced Aesthetics</strong>: Boosts your home&#39;s curb appeal.</li>
<li><strong>Increased Property Value</strong>: Can improve market attractiveness.</li>
<li><strong>Flexible Use</strong>: Space for leisure, dining, and social activities.</li>
<li><strong>Indoor-Outdoor Flow</strong>: Seamless shift between the inside and beyond your home.</li></ul>

<p>Kinds Of Back Porches</p>

<hr>
<ol><li><strong>Covered Porch</strong>: Provides defense from rain and sun while allowing for an outdoor experience.</li>
<li><strong>Screened Porch</strong>: Ideal for keeping bugs out while taking pleasure in fresh air.</li>
<li><strong>Open Porch</strong>: Exposed to the components but ideal for sunbathing.</li>
<li><strong>Three-Season Porch</strong>: Designed to be functional in spring, summer season, and fall.</li>
<li><strong>Four-Season Porch</strong>: Insulated and can be warmed, making it usable year-round.</li></ol>

<p>Key Considerations Before Installation</p>

<hr>

<p>Installing a back porch involves numerous choices and factors to consider. Below is a list of crucial factors to ponder:</p>

<h3 id="1-local-regulations-and-permits" id="1-local-regulations-and-permits">1. <strong>Local Regulations and Permits</strong></h3>
<ul><li><strong>Zoning Laws</strong>: Familiarize yourself with local zoning policies that might determine porch size, style, and distance from home lines.</li>
<li><strong>Building Permits</strong>: Check if you need a permit to build your porch.</li></ul>

<h3 id="2-design-and-layout" id="2-design-and-layout">2. <strong>Design and Layout</strong></h3>
<ul><li><strong>Positioning</strong>: Consider where sunlight falls throughout the day. A south-facing porch will get the most sunlight, while a north-facing one may be cooler.</li>
<li><strong>Design</strong>: Choose a design that harmonizes with your home&#39;s architecture.</li></ul>

<h3 id="3-materials" id="3-materials">3. <strong>Materials</strong></h3>
<ul><li><strong>Wood</strong>: Traditional and lovely however requires regular upkeep.</li>
<li><strong>Composite</strong>: Durable and low-maintenance however might be more pricey.</li>
<li><strong>Vinyl</strong>: Affordable, easy to tidy, but can be less aesthetically appealing.</li>
<li><strong>Metal</strong>: Long-lasting and contemporary but can be uncomfortable in extreme temperatures.</li></ul>

<h3 id="4-budget" id="4-budget">4. <strong>Budget</strong></h3>
<ul><li><strong>Find a Balance</strong>: Determine just how much you&#39;re ready to invest based on the size, products, and features you want.</li>
<li><strong>Designate for Maintenance</strong>: Don&#39;t forget to factor in the prospective cost of maintenance over the years.</li></ul>

<h3 id="5-desired-features" id="5-desired-features">5. <strong>Desired Features</strong></h3>
<ul><li><strong>Furnishings</strong>: Consider where you will position furnishings on the porch.</li>
<li><strong>Lighting</strong>: Install components that provide warm lighting for nights.</li>
<li><strong>Screens or Walls</strong>: Decide between open railings or completely confined walls.</li></ul>

<p>Installation Steps</p>

<hr>

<p>Installing a back porch can be a complex job, but breaking it down into manageable actions can make the process smoother.</p>

<h3 id="1-preparation-and-design" id="1-preparation-and-design">1. <strong>Preparation and Design</strong></h3>
<ul><li>Step the area and create a design plan.</li>
<li>Select materials and collect required tools.</li></ul>

<h3 id="2-structure-preparation" id="2-structure-preparation">2. <strong>Structure Preparation</strong></h3>
<ul><li><strong>Dig the Footings</strong>: Create holes for the assistance beams, about 3-4 feet deep.</li>
<li><strong>Set the Concrete</strong>: Pour concrete into the holes and let it cure.</li></ul>

<h3 id="3-flooring-frame-construction" id="3-flooring-frame-construction">3. <strong>Flooring Frame Construction</strong></h3>
<ul><li>Lay out the beams and joists, securing them together securely.</li>
<li>Make sure the frame is level and square.</li></ul>

<h3 id="4-flooring-installation" id="4-flooring-installation">4. <strong>Flooring Installation</strong></h3>
<ul><li>Choose your option of floor covering (wood, composite, and so on) and install it according to item instructions.</li></ul>

<h3 id="5-framing-the-roof" id="5-framing-the-roof">5. <strong>Framing the Roof</strong></h3>
<ul><li>The roof can be flat, gable, or pitched— this will depend on your style.</li>
<li>Frame the roofing system and guarantee appropriate assistance.</li></ul>

<h3 id="6-add-finishing-touches" id="6-add-finishing-touches">6. <strong>Add Finishing Touches</strong></h3>
<ul><li>Set up railings, screens, or walls as needed.</li>
<li>Paint or stain wood elements to improve sturdiness and looks.</li></ul>

<h3 id="7-furnish-and-decorate" id="7-furnish-and-decorate">7. <strong>Furnish and Decorate</strong></h3>
<ul><li>Choose furnishings that complements your desired use for the space.</li>
<li>Include decorative aspects like plants and lighting.</li></ul>

<p>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)</p>

<hr>

<h3 id="q-how-much-does-it-cost-to-set-up-a-back-porch" id="q-how-much-does-it-cost-to-set-up-a-back-porch">Q: How much does it cost to set up a back porch?</h3>

<p>A: The expense can differ significantly based upon size, products, place, and whether you work with a contractor. Typically, property owners can anticipate to spend anywhere from ₤ 10,000 to ₤ 30,000.</p>

<h3 id="q-do-i-need-a-permit-to-build-a-back-porch" id="q-do-i-need-a-permit-to-build-a-back-porch">Q: Do I need a permit to build a back porch?</h3>

<p>A: Depending on local laws and the scale of your job, you might require a license. Always examine with your local building authority before starting construction.</p>

<h3 id="q-what-are-the-very-best-materials-for-a-back-porch" id="q-what-are-the-very-best-materials-for-a-back-porch">Q: What are the very best materials for a back porch?</h3>

<p>A: It depends on your budget and wanted looks. Common products consist of pressure-treated wood, composite decking, vinyl, and metal.</p>

<h3 id="q-how-do-i-keep-my-back-porch" id="q-how-do-i-keep-my-back-porch">Q: How do I keep my back porch?</h3>

<p>A: It is vital to frequently clean the location, check for indications of wear, and reapply discolorations or sealants as needed.</p>
